Francesco Totti is close to a return to Roma having resigned his role as a director in 2019. The Giallorossi legend fell out with previous owner James Pallotta and stopped attending games for a long period.
La Gazzetta dello Sport report that the former club captain is ever closer to a return to Roma. The suggestion is that his strong rapport with the Friedkin family and José Mourinho has helped heal the rift.
Totti made a return to the Stadio Olimpico this season with the suggestion that ‘there is strong mutual esteem’ between Mourinho and the former striker.
His potential return hasn’t been discussed but the suggestion is that he would be happy with a new role at the club where he played his entire career.
